Processing Specialist

Miamisburg, Ohio
JOB SUMMARY
The Processing Specialist is responsible for helping to support technology solutions devised by Discovery Solutions for the firm’s attorneys and their clients. Many of these responsibilities involve routine, manual processes that must be performed in order to keep systems operating efficiently and client relationships running smoothly. Some of these responsibilities are freestanding and assigned, and work thereon is performed independently. Other responsibilities are in support of Discovery Solutions Service Engineers in their activities. The Processing Specialist works with the core applications supported by Discovery Solutions.

Hours (hybrid): Wednesday, Thursday, and Friday, from 10:00 am to 10:00 pm; Saturday 8:30 am to 5:30 pm

ESSENTIAL JOB FUCNTIONS:
 
  • Focus on processing documents for legal team review of litigation and regulatory authorities for WHDS projects
  • Converts data between various file formats, assists in data normalization, and creates appropriate file directory structures for the management of data.
  • Provides routine assistance to Discovery Solutions Technology Service Engineers in meeting project deadlines
  • Organizes documents from litigation support databases and other electronic data.
  • Loads database and image data files into litigation support packages; tracks and logs electronic media processing.
  • Participates in software testing processes for custom software or upgrades.
  • Troubleshoots litigation support processed data database problems.

SKILLS:
 
  • Familiar with and demonstrates a strong aptitude for technology is a plus. Specific technologies with which special ability is important include litigation support tools (e.g., Concordance, IPRO, and LAW 5.0); intranets and extranets, imaging, and database applications.
  • Experience with electronic discovery systems a plus (Recommind Axcelerate, Autonomy Introspect, LexisNexis Concordance, Documatrix, Ringtail, etc.).
  • Ability to author and develop scripts using programming languages is a plus

EXPERIENCE
  • 1+ years experience working in a Windows OS environment including some exposure to programming languages and relational databases.
  • 1+ years experience with relational databases like MS Access or SQL.
  • 1+ years experience in serviced oriented operation with documented service level agreements and commitment to operational excellence.
  • 1+ years of experience designing, loading, troubleshooting, and creating document databases.
  • 2+ years of prior experience in technology, law firm, help desk, or electronic discovery vendor environment is preferred.
